I recently bought the Dirt Devil Power Path upright vacuum to replace my worn out old bagless model that I had for a few years. It was a cheapo cleaner so I'm surprised it lasted as long as it did. It just wasn't picking up dirt like it should so I thought it was time for a new one. While Dirt Devil isn't exactly the best brand it should suit me just fine for another few years. I just can't see paying hundreds of dollars like some of the high end vacuums cost. Crazy!

I have to say that this vacuum sucks up the dirt better than the last one I had. The dirt cup fills up pretty quickly and it seems to be getting some of the stuff that the older vacuum left behind. The path is pretty wide too, I think it's an inch wider so I find myself spending a little less time vacuuming each room. The hose works pretty good too and the attachments make it easy to clean my furniture. This is important because the dog tends to sleep on the couch and I need a way to get the hair off. The power that comes through the hose is very good and it picks up the hair with no problems. I don't have to keep going over it like my last vacuum cleaner.

The HEPA and foam filter are very easy to remove for cleaning. Just pop open the plastic door and take them right out. It's hard to tell just how good the HEPA works but it is rated to remove almost all the allergens (something like 99%). Seems pretty standard for today's vacuums.

There are a couple small complaints I have with it. First, it doesn't do a very good job on bare floors despite what the description said. I can't complain much because uprights aren't really designed for bare floors but it would be nice if it worked a little better. I find that I have to use the attachments and hose to really pick anything up off the linoleum. Also, it is one of the heavier vacuum cleaners I've used. It's not very easy to carry up the stairs at all. I do think that this weight helps it get down into the carpets though.

Overall I like the Dirt Devil Power Path. It has very good suction and the attachments work as advertised. It also is pretty inexpensive and seems to provide good value for the price. With a couple minor changes it could be better but that might drive the cost up. I would buy one again though.
